Hi,
You might try this: File > Print book, select PDF printer but choose
separate print job for each document.
Cheers.
Sean
On Thu, Mar 12, 2020 at 11:07 AM John Posada wrote:
> Hi guys...my gig is ending tomorrow (thanks Corona virus) and I'd like to
> save my FM book (about 330 files,
Hi guys...my gig is ending tomorrow (thanks Corona virus) and I'd like to
save my FM book (about 330 files, 1100+ pages) into individual PDFs, one
per file.
Is that an option?
